feat: implement encounter entry form for patient, doctor, payment, and SEP management

This commit is contained in:
riefive
2025-12-04 11:59:37 +07:00
parent d2ceda37bf
commit 5da439720f
3 changed files with 96 additions and 22 deletions
@@ -22,3 +22,17 @@ export const {
update,
remove,
})
export async function uploadAttachmentCustom(payload: any) {
const { user } = useUserStore()
const formData = new FormData()
formData.append('content', payload.file)
formData.append('entityType_code', payload.entityTypeCode)
formData.append('type_code', payload.type)
formData.append('ref_id', payload.refId)
formData.append('upload_employee_id', user.employee_id)
const response = payload.id ? await update(payload.id, formData) : await create(formData)
return response?.body?.data
}